Hi Greg, great video, if the person completing the form isn’t a member of the group, does the attachment still go to the group Sharepoint site? ( even though they don’t have permissions in the group)
Hi Nic, yes, it does. You don't need to be a member of the group to be able to complete a form.

Hi, I don't see the group tab in my Forms. Is this an upcoming option or do I need to turn it one tenant wide?
No, it has been there for a while. MSFT changed the user interface slightly since I recorded the video. You can now see the group forms appearing at the bottom of the page versus a separate tab as in the video
@@SharePointMaven OK, now I see it; I just don't have the 'move' option.
Good tip, thank you!
@@barteczekz You welcome. You need to be a member of the group to move there
